(5 stars) reviewed on 10/21/03 by
David Casey (Case) from Binghamton, NY, United States, for a 2002 1500 Vulcan Mean Streak wrote:

Had to get these to mount the foot pegs. The # for the front pegs is 8830 the # for the back pegs is 8831.the spring in the rear peg mount was a little tricky to set in the mount but it makes the peg stay up like the stock pegs and fold down.
